Verdict
MABDHOOL caught the eye making up ground in the closing stages of his debut at Sandown. It was too late to get involved in the finish but, with a quicker start today, Marcus Tregoning's colt could be the one to beat. Truth Or Dare didn't fare too badly on his debut over 6f at this track but Richard Hannon also runs newcomer Cricklewood Green, whose dam is a half-sister to the high-class Strong Suit. Aristocracy is a half-brother to a couple of winners and there are some speedy sorts among My Anchor's five winning relatives.
